Emory Upton was an American military officer and engineer known for his contributions to the development of modern military tactics and logistics. He served as a Union Army officer during the American Civil War and later became a prominent figure in the field of military education.

Masaru Emoto was a Japanese author known for his research on water crystals. His book 'The Message from Water' explored the energy of water and the impact of human consciousness on it. Emoto believed that water crystals can reflect human thoughts and emotions, and thus conducted photographic studies on water.
